| 1434495 | 2017-04-26 06:07:00 | I am still struggling with this problem I have tried the link above & have googled the problem as well It seems as if a foray into the registry is reqd. Given my propensity to make good into bad I would rather not try The data from google suggests that there are files missing from Photoos, Editing for instance. Should I download another Viewer & editor etc & try to move all phos across. If Photos will allow me? PJ You don't need to actually go into the reg yourself. Its very easy. As per the site above linked, download the zipped file Direct Download HERE (www.howtogeek.com), save it, right click and extract. You'll then have two reg files, simply double click the Activate Windows Photo Viewer - then click YES twice, and OK- That's it - DONE. Now as per the article, right click a picture - open with ---follow the instruction on the linked site. Now all your pictures will open in the old Windows Photo Viewer. :) |

| 1434497 | 2017-04-27 00:04:00 | right click a picture open with ---follow the instruction on the linked site. Now all your pictures will open in the old Windows Photo Viewer. ------------------------------------------- When you right click - you get a choice. Select OPEN WITH. Then it brings up a screen with choices of programs available on your PC. The idea is to locate and choose Photo Viewer (or whatever program you want it to default to) you see. You select that, tick ALWAYS USE THIS so it then makes it the default program. |
